Hey everyone, been a long time since my last post. Anyhow, I can honestly say my IP knowledge has grown by miles. That said, I just found out (realized) that the heat is always on unless I turn off the manual valve under the hood in my '69. I had thought that it was all controlled on the dash and it did strike me that the front would feel like the face of the sun in the middle of summer no matter what I did with the fresh air control, heat/defrost, etc.

So a week ago I noticed a leak under the seat coming from the rear heater. I cleaned it up and then a few days later it was there again. I started to google it and found out about the valve. I am now in the process of freeing up the partially rusted valve turn under the hood to stop the flow to the heater, but that doesn't change the fact that I have a problem with the rear heater. Does anyone have an idea what's wrong? I am thinking I need to pull out the heater and clean and possibly replace.
